Where are Dream On Me products made?

Dream On Me furniture is manufactured overseas in mainland China or Vietnam. All our mattresses are manufactured in our facility in the USA.

Are dream on cribs safe?

The safety of our children has and always will be our No. 1 priority. All of our cribs/nursery furniture are JPMA certified and meet or exceed all safety standards set by the CPSC and ASTM. Our products use baby-safe, non-toxic paints that are tested by 3rd party labs for lead and other toxic elements.

Is Dream On bassinet safe?

Safety. The Dream On Me travel bed is a safe product to use with newborns and infants alike. It meets all industry safety standards. The Dream On Me Portable bassinet is JPMA certified and meets ASTM and CPSC standards.

What are mini cribs?

Mini Cribs In a nutshell, a mini crib is smaller, less expensive, and is more appropriate for homes where space is limited. Most mini cribs are foldable, portable, and less expensive than a full-sized crib. The average dimensions of a mini crib mattress are 24 x 38 inches and 1 to 4 inches in thickness.
